Chandrawal
Chandrawal is a village located in Gautam Buddha Nagar tehsil of Gautam Buddha Nag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. Gautam Buddha Nagar is the district & sub-district headquarter of Chandrawal village. As per 2009 stats, Shahpur Khurd is the gram panchayat of Chandrawal village.

About Chandrawal
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chandrawal is 120280. The village spans a total geographical area of 88.06 hectares. Sikandrabad is nearest town to Chandrawal village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 7km away.

Population of Chandrawal
According to the 2011 Census, Chandrawal has a total population of about 489, with approximately 255 males and 234 females. The sex ratio is around 917 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 97 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 252 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 59.71%, with male literacy at about 74.12% and female literacy near 44.02%. There are around 76 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 489 | 255 | 234 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 97 | 45 | 52 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 252 | 125 | 127 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 292 | 189 | 103 |
Illiterate Population | 197 | 66 | 131 |
Connectivity of Chandrawal
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chandrawal. As per the 2011 stats, Chandrawal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
